1764-DAT Data Access Tool for MicroLogix 1500 (Industrial-Grade Programming Interface)

The Allen-Bradley 1764-DAT Data Access Tool is a specialized programming interface module designed for MicroLogix 1500 series programmable logic controllers. Through its integrated RS-232 serial communication port, this module enables seamless program upload/download, real-time diagnostics, and live data monitoring capabilities. It serves as the critical bridge between your engineering workstation and the MicroLogix 1500 controller, facilitating efficient commissioning, troubleshooting, and system optimization.

Core Features & Technical Advantages

RS-232 Serial Communication Interface
Provides industry-standard serial connectivity with configurable baud rates (300-19200 bps), enabling reliable data exchange between programming terminals and MicroLogix 1500 controllers while maintaining electrical isolation for enhanced noise immunity.

Full RSLogix 500 Software Integration
Seamlessly interfaces with Rockwell Automation's RSLogix 500 programming environment, supporting complete ladder logic program upload/download, online editing, force functions, and data table monitoring without additional driver configuration.

Real-Time Diagnostic Capabilities
Enables live monitoring of controller status, I/O point states, internal registers, and fault conditions through direct memory access, significantly reducing troubleshooting time and minimizing unplanned downtime in production environments.

Compact Industrial-Grade Construction
Built to withstand demanding factory floor conditions with operating temperature range of 0-60°C, conformal coating for moisture resistance, and rugged housing that meets NEMA/IP20 standards for typical control panel installations.

Plug-and-Play Installation
Features standardized connector pinouts and automatic protocol negotiation, allowing technicians to establish communication within minutes without complex configuration procedures or specialized training requirements.

Multi-Controller Compatibility
While optimized for MicroLogix 1500 series, this module maintains backward compatibility with select MicroLogix 1000/1200 variants (consult compatibility matrix), providing flexibility for mixed-generation controller installations.

Frequently Asked Questions (FAQ)

Q: How do I connect the 1764-DAT Data Access Tool to my MicroLogix 1500 controller?
A: The module installs directly into any available expansion slot on the MicroLogix 1500 chassis. Power down the controller, insert the module firmly into the slot until it clicks, then connect your programming computer's serial port to the module's DB-9 connector using a standard straight-through RS-232 cable. Power up the controller and launch RSLogix 500 to establish communication.

Q: What is the maximum number of 1764-DAT modules I can install in a single system?
A: Typically, one Data Access Tool per controller is sufficient for programming and diagnostics. The MicroLogix 1500 supports multiple communication modules, but practical applications rarely require more than one 1764-DAT. For simultaneous HMI and programming access, consider combining with Ethernet or DH-485 communication modules.

Q: Can I use a USB-to-serial adapter instead of a native RS-232 port?
A: Yes, quality USB-to-RS232 adapters with FTDI or Prolific chipsets are widely compatible. Ensure you install the manufacturer's latest drivers and configure the virtual COM port settings in RSLogix 500. We recommend industrial-grade adapters for reliable performance in electrically noisy environments.

Q: What communication speed should I select for optimal performance?
A: For cable runs under 15 meters (50 feet), 19200 bps provides the fastest program upload/download times. For longer cables or electrically noisy environments, reduce to 9600 bps for improved reliability. RSLogix 500's auto-detect feature can automatically determine the optimal baud rate.

Q: Does the 1764-DAT support online programming and editing?
A: Yes, when connected via the 1764-DAT, RSLogix 500 supports full online editing capabilities including rung insertion/deletion, force enable/disable, and real-time data table monitoring while the controller remains in RUN mode (subject to controller configuration and safety considerations).

Q: Is the module compatible with older MicroLogix 1000 or 1200 controllers?
A: The 1764-DAT is specifically designed for MicroLogix 1500 series. For MicroLogix 1000, use the 1761-CBL-PM02 programming cable. For MicroLogix 1200, the built-in RS-232 port provides direct programming access. Consult product compatibility matrices or contact technical support for legacy system integration.

Q: Can I monitor and program the controller remotely over Ethernet?
A: The 1764-DAT itself provides only RS-232 connectivity. For Ethernet-based remote access, pair it with a serial-to-Ethernet gateway (such as 1761-NET-ENI) or consider adding a native Ethernet communication module to your MicroLogix 1500 system.
